Driving lessons are often arranged by a parent for a teenager, against a deadline set by a permit or a test date. We build custom driving school websites with course and package booking, lesson pricing shown openly, instructor profiles, and a clear explanation of the state requirements your program is built around. Every page is hand-coded to a Lighthouse 100 score and tuned for driving school and driver education searches locally. Teen and adult programs are separated, since they are booked by different people for different reasons. One flat fee. Serving Columbia, Missouri.

Yes. Parents compare driving schools on price and schedule, and publishing both is what gets you onto a shortlist that is often decided in one evening.
A parent booking for a sixteen-year-old and an adult learner have different requirements, schedules, and concerns, and one combined page speaks properly to neither.
We publish the requirements your program is built around, as you supply them. Driver education rules differ by state and change, so the page is built to be easy to update.
